An Air Canada Boeing 777-300, registration C-FIUV performing flight AC-869 from London Heathrow,EN (UK) to Toronto,ON (Canada), was enroute at FL340 over the Atlantic Ocean near Position N56W40 when the crew requested to step climb to FL360 via CPDLC. The aircraft was cleared to climb to FL350 via CPDLC (Controller-Pilot-Data-Link-Communications), the message contained the advisory "requested level not available". The crew acknowledged the transmission but climbed to FL360. When the flight level was confirmed the aircraft was instructed to immediately descend to FL350 due to conflicting traffic. The crew descended to FL350 and continued for a safe landing in Toronto.

The Canadian TSB reported that a corporate jet was enroute at FL360 on the same track about 7 minutes behind the Boeing 777-300, the required separation was 8 minutes however, a loss of separation therefore occurred.
